Blower duct
Abstract
A portable-blower duct has a bendable portion whose inner peripheral surface is a cylindrical surface without any protrusions or recesses in a normal state or in an expanded state, that is, unless it is greatly curved. With this construction, no turbulence is generated in air passing through a tube, thereby making it possible to suppress pressure loss. Thus, the flow velocity of air guided through the duct is not reduced, thereby suppressing a deterioration in air blowing efficiency. Even when the tube is curved, the outer side of the curved portion is expanded, and the corresponding portion of the inner peripheral surface remains a smooth surface, thus making it possible to minimize the air pressure loss.
Claims
exact text as granted — not AI-modified1 . A blower comprising:
a blower main body having an air-sending port and being arranged to supply air to the air-sending port; a duct comprising:
a bendable portion including a flexible tube having a smooth inner peripheral surface at least in a non-contracted state,
a plurality of protruding portions formed along a circumferential direction of the tube and arranged at predetermined intervals in an axial direction of the tube, and
an elbow that connects the air-sending port with the bendable portions
wherein an inner diameter of the elbow is substantially the same as an inner diameter of the air-sending port.
2 . A blower according to claim 1 , wherein:
the tube is a cylindrical member made of a synthetic resin; and the protruding portions are formed integrally with the tube so that the protruding portions are continuous with an outer peripheral surface of the tube.
3 . A blower according to claim 1 , wherein the protruding portions are annular.
4 . A blower according to claim 1 , wherein the plurality of protruding portions are connected to one another as a spiral configuration on an outer peripheral surface of the tube, with adjacent portions thereof being arranged at predetermined intervals.
5 . The blower according to claim 1 , wherein the blower main body is arranged to supply a predetermined amount of air to the air-sending port.
